Abstract

For a long time, the national economic thinking has failed to take appropriately into consideration those social costs which confront us today in the form of a serious threat to man's natural and social environment. This paper intends to show that, in a secure cause- effect relationship, the external costs of vehicle traffic can be successfully calculated for a series of damage areas within acceptable error limits.
